Browse more guides: Indonesia travel | Asia destinations Best Traditional Indonesian Sumatra Lake Toba 1,145 km² Samosir Island Bukit Lawang Orangutans Bukittinggi Minangkabau and Sumatra Deep Heritage Tour Destinations TL;DR Sumatra is Indonesia's sixth-largest island and the western anchor of the archipelago, spanning Batak highlands, Minangkabau matrilineal villages, surf-rich Mentawai islands, and the orangutan rainforests of Gunung Leuser. Major destinations: Lake Toba (1,145 km², the largest volcanic crater lake in the world), Samosir Island (630 km² Batak heartland inside the lake), Bukit Lawang orangutan rehabilitation, Gunung Leuser National Park (UNESCO 2004), Bukittinggi highlands with the Jam Gadang clock tower (1926) and Pagaruyung Palace , Padang Minang cuisine including rendang, Mentawai Islands surf and indigenous tattoo culture, Banda Aceh with the 2004 Tsunami Museum and Baiturrahman Grand Mosque , Mount Sinabung active volcano (2,460 m), Pekanbar...
